The Hay Wain arrives in Suffolk for first time in historyImage source, Qays Najm/BBCImage caption, A preview of The Hay Wain was given to pupils and the media on FridayByAlex Dunlop, at Christchurch Mansion and Alice Cunningham, SuffolkPublished38 minutes agoFor the first time ever, John Constable's Hay Wain painting has arrived in Suffolk to mark the 250th anniversary of the artist's birth.The oil painting created in 1821 has been exhibited at Christchurch Mansion in Ipswich, on loan to Colchester and Ipswich Museums from the National Gallery in London.The famous work depicts a rural scene near the River Stour in Flatford, but it was actually painted in Constable's London studio.It is on display until October and exhibition curator, Emma Roodhouse, said she had a "mini cry" when the painting was finally placed on the wall.Image source, The National GalleryImage caption, The Hay Wain is being exhibited in Suffolk for the first time since it was painted in 1821Image source, Getty ImagesImage caption, John Constable, shown in a self portrait from about 1800, gained recognition after his deathConstable was born in 1776 in East Bergholt and pursued his passion for art in 1799.During his career he produced many paintings of the Suffolk countryside and around the River Stour, which helped give the area the name, Constable Country. Despite his many works, he struggled with recognition and sold very few pieces due to his scenic paintings not being considered fashionable at the time.He died in 1837 in London aged 60. Image source, Qays Najm/BBCImage caption, The Hay Wain presented in Christchurch Mansion The Hay Wain sits on a 6ft-wide canvas and depicts a scene at Flatford with a horse and cart in the river and Willy Lott's Cottage on the bank.Roodhouse said the exhibition had been years in the planning.
